MPD says officer lost control, crashed car in Southwind apartments

MEMPHIS, Tenn. — A Memphis Police officer lost control of their squad car and overturned in a parking lot of an apartment complex in the Southwind area on Tuesday, according to the Memphis Police Department.

MPD says they responded to a two-vehicle crash involving one marked police car around 4:50 p.m.

An officer was driving northbound on Eagle Trace Lane in the Lincoln on the Green apartments off Players Club Parkway when it lost control of the squad car, hit a curb, then hit another curb, a tree, and then hit an unoccupied parked vehicle.

The officer was taken to St. Francis Hospital in non-critical condition with minor injuries, police say…
